#220f51 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#220f51 is composed of 13.3% red, 5.9% green and 31.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 58% cyan, 81.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 68.2% black. It has a hue angle of 257.3 degrees, a saturation of 68.8% and a lightness of 18.8%. #220f51 color hex could be obtained by blending #441ea2 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#330066.

#220f51 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#220f51 has RGB values of R:34, G:15, B:81 and CMYK values of C:0.58, M:0.81, Y:0, K:0.68. Its decimal value is 2232145.
